Warren Buffet: "I Would Not Short Bitcoin"

in #bitcoin7 years ago (edited)

After Jamie Dimon yesterday's statement, in which he publicly regretted bashing Bitcoin, another crypto-frowner, Warren Buffet, toned down his stance. In a CNBC interview today, the Berkeshire Hathaway father declared:

"We don't own any, we're not short any, we'll never have a position in them."

He went as far as saying:

"If I could buy a five-year put on every one of the cryptocurrencies, I'd be glad to do it but I would never short a dime's worth."

Of course, he didn't switch quite 180 degrees, keeping a little bit of a bitterness, by pointing that:

"In terms of cryptocurrencies, generally, I can say with almost certainty that they will come to a bad ending. When it happens or how or anything else, I don't know."

It's a bit ironic to say that "crypto will come to a bad ending", when you think that none of us "will come to a good ending" on this Earth. Or at least I don't know of anyone who got out alive of this thing called "life", when it ended.

2018 seems to ignite a new perspective on cryptocurrencies, one in which the financial establishment will rather work with it, if possible, rather than rejecting it completely as being a fraud, a scam or a Ponzi scheme. Or all of them, at once.

It is always good to take what Buffett says from the standpoint of his role as investor. Remember Ben Graham defined investment as something that offers a high probability of return with a low probability of loss. Whereas speculation should offer even higher possible returns for more risk. Buffett doesn't really comment on the long term nature of blockchain or digital currency but on the nature of current investment opportunity. This is almost exactly what he said during the dot com years. From his point of view he'll probably be proven right as new technology and frontiers tend to have a speculation period before normal investment criteria can be applied. The fact that he puts a five year period around his ideal put says something. He knows it could take time to sort out. His good friend Bill Gates has acknowledged that blockchain is an important technology and I think pointed to Ripple as a significant development. It is important that we accept our role as speculators as that is an honorable role similar to entrepreneurship in general. thanks for posting
